What is the most significant payroll challenge for small businesses?

In the fast-paced world of small business ownership, managing payroll can be a daunting task. With limited resources and often a small team, small businesses face a variety of challenges when it comes to payroll management. Among these challenges, one stands out as the most significant: ensuring compliance with complex tax regulations.

Compliance with Tax Regulations

Tax compliance is a critical concern for small businesses, as they must navigate a maze of state and federal tax laws.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in costly fines, penalties, and even legal action. For small businesses, the complexity of tax laws can be overwhelming, especially when considering the need to stay up-to-date with changes in tax codes and regulations.

Resource Constraints

Another significant payroll challenge for small businesses is resource constraints. Limited staffing and budgetary constraints can make it difficult for small businesses to invest in the necessary technology and expertise to manage payroll effectively. This often leads to manual processes, which are time-consuming and prone to errors. In addition, small businesses may not have the capacity to hire a dedicated payroll professional, leaving the task to employees who may not have the necessary expertise.

Technology and Integration

The rapid pace of technological advancements has brought about new challenges for small businesses. Integrating payroll systems with other business software, such as accounting and HR management systems, is crucial for streamlining operations and ensuring accuracy. However, many small businesses struggle to keep up with the latest technology, which can lead to disjointed systems and increased manual work.

Employee Benefits and Compensation

Managing employee benefits and compensation is another significant payroll challenge for small businesses. Ensuring that employees receive accurate pay, bonuses, and benefits can be complex, especially when considering various factors such as overtime, commissions, and tax withholdings. Small businesses must also stay competitive in the job market by offering attractive compensation packages, which can further complicate the payroll process.

Conclusion

In conclusion, the most significant payroll challenge for small businesses is the complexity of tax regulations. However, resource constraints, technology and integration issues, and managing employee benefits and compensation also play a crucial role in the overall payroll management process. By addressing these challenges head-on, small businesses can ensure that their payroll operations are efficient, accurate, and compliant with all applicable laws and regulations.
